The Pixel/Pixel XL might be the first smartphones fully designed and manufactured by Google, but they surely aren't perfect. We won't be talking about hardware since both phones pack a punch when it comes to processing power, but the manufacturing process doesn't seem to be on par with everything else.

Some Google Pixel XL owners have taken to Reddit and XDA to complain about a manufacturing defect present in their phones. It appears that there's a very small gap between the aluminum framing and the display part. The gap is always found in the top right corner, on the front side of the phone.

It's not easy to spot, but once you see it, you can't forget it. The left corner, or any other corners for that matter, is not affected by this manufacturing flaw.

Upon noticing this issue, many Google Pixel XL owners have decided to return their units for a new one without the flaw. Most of them managed to obtain an RMA (returned merchandise authorization) and received new devices that lack that gap on the front side.

It looks like the adhesive used to completely seal the phones did not work correctly on some of the Pixel XL units, although it's kind of strange that the flaw is only present in the top right corner.

"I happened to notice on mine. It is very small but it's there. It's not like that on the left side. I went up to the Verizon store to possibly swap it out but while I was waiting for a representative I looked at their floor models and noticed the same separation on all of their models.

It seems as if there was an adhesive used to fuse the phones together that did not stick on that side. I was actually able to press down on the corner and it would move so I know it is an actual separation,” explains XDA user twostep665.

So, it looks like the issue is widespread since all Google Pixel XL units on display at Verizon, the exclusive carrier in the United States that offers the phone, are affected by this design flaw. The good news is you won't have any issues in returning it if you notice the gap. Let us know if you've noticed such a defect in your Pixel XL phone.
